Tim, I've been working on the SpectMorph file format in the last days, and
during performance optimization one important improvement is achieved by
mmap()ing the SpectMorph files. Its faster, I assume, because no syscalls need
to be made to parse the file, and reading big chunks of data (such as the
parameters of one SpectMorph Audio object) can be done using memcpy().

So I was wondering if it would be possible for beast to provide a mmap()ed
version of binary appendixes, in case SpectMorph models are included within
.bse files. Of course it would be possible, but not necessarily as efficient,
to fall back to normal read operations in that case.
